Roger Crandall just likes to say that he bases on the shoulders of folks who created financial selections creations prior to he became CEO of MassMutual, the mutual life insurance policy business founded in 1851. Previous Chief executive officers not just got through the firm by means of the Civil War, 2 War of the nations, the Great Clinical depression, and various other time frames of economic tumult, however commonly located means to reinforce business while doing so.
Crandall recollects just how MassMutual and also other insurance providers surfaced from obstacles to their company in the 1970s and also very early 1980s along with brand new items. During the time, insurer began to really feel pressured considering that permanent life insurance clients had the capacity to acquire versus the money worth of their plans at fixed costs of 5% to 8%. Those fees were listed below the 30-year-mortgage fixed rate, which had actually escalated to 18% by October 1981. Concurrently, insurance companies found the market value of bonds, normally a traditional assets in their portfolios, decline.
MassMutual possessed the funds to make it through the higher interest rate atmosphere, Crandall says. Nonetheless, in reaction to these changes, the field cultivated an item that allowed insurer to create finances to insurance holders at adjustable costs linked to long-lasting interest rates. The brand-new plans "still provided people an important benefit, however in such a way that additionally was visiting keep the provider tough," he mentions. (Consumer groups dismissed on the improvements, complaining the reduction of low-priced credit score.).
Leadership's must-have premium.
Chief executive officers and also management specialists contrast on what the top-notch for leaders need to be actually. Previously this year, Tim Ryan, past PwC senior partner, informed Modern chief executive officer that submissiveness is the "No. 1 premium or even unique Chief executive officers need to have to have," which caused audiences to advise legitimacy and also empathy are more vital.
However Crandall makes the case that resilience additionally needs to have to become a priority, especially given the difficulty as well as pace of change forerunners require to browse. A rhythm poll KPMG carried out earlier this year discovered that 78% of Chief executive officers questioned were actually positive in their business' potential to expand, along with 67% saying they were creating "substantial" calculated corrections in action to geopolitical uncertainty.
" For all Chief executive officers, resilience is important, considering that volatility is actually both a possibility and a danger," Crandall claims. "What durability ultimately lets you carry out is roll along with the strikes as well as make sure that you show up of situations not just enduring, however thriving and also being stronger.".
Durability in action.
Crandall mentions his pre-pandemic choice to address problems in enticing talent-- including financial, assets, and also technology experts-- through expanding the Springfield, Massachusetts-- located business's impact in Boston ma "made the bottom of a resistant business to enable our company to complete as well as succeed for ability lasting.".
To become clear, "resilience" isn't only getting better from misfortune-- it is actually taking an obstacle and increasing coming from it, making improvements, or, as Crandall mentions, arising more powerful. The Black Swan author Nassim Nicholas Taleb calls this "antifragility," or even getting from condition.
Executives can easily discuss whether antifragility is actually the No. 1 trait forerunners need, yet there's no question durability must become part of any chief executive officer's toolkit.
In MassMutual's situation, resilience has given the business its own endurance (it is 173 years of ages). As well as longevity, in turn, is essential to MassMutual's company, which entails creating long-lasting dedications to insurance policy holders. Crandall presents the instance of a 102-year-old consumer whose policy has actually held for 92 years. He claims: "For our team, resilience is important because it's at the core of what our experts perform with multigenerational guarantees.".
